#8b1c30 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b1c30 is composed of 54.5% red, 11%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.9%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 349.2 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 32.7%. #8b1c30 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3860 with #170000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#8b1c30 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8b1c30 has RGB values of R:139, G:28,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.65,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9116720.

Shades and Tints of #8b1c30

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080203 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f8 is the lightest one.
